Robert Dante Siboldi, coach of the Tigres, wants to win his third title with the feline squad, after having won the Clausura 2023 and the Champion of Champions 2022-23, so he pointed out that he has prepared his team to be able to win this Wednesday when they face Los Angeles FC of the MLS, in the duel for the Campeones Cup.

It means a lot, this is a great joy for our people, for the institution, we have the hope of playing a very good game and being able to achieve this achievement, which without a doubt continues to add to the trophies for the institution and for the joy of all, from all of us, players, staff, all the people who work at the club and the fans who are very excited that we can keep this trophy,” he said.
Siboldi is clear that winning this award will not be easy, as they will face one of the best teams in the United States league, which has a figure such as Carlos Vela.
It is a team that has very good players and regarding Vela, I think that the ability and quality that this player has is not unknown to us, so we will have to be very compact, play in a block so as not to leave spaces, take good care of our turn our backs and be attentive in the transitions and in the reaction to the loss of the ball, we know that it is a team that has been a protagonist in the last tournament,” he declared.
After the experience that was had in the last Leagues Cup, the Uruguayan strategist commented that the development that the MLS has had is notable, so its teams currently have a good level of competition.
Without a doubt, the evolution of the MLS has been more noticeable, because it has been going from less to more recently, so the favorable evolution is very marked and with the arrival of important players the league has grown, which has helped be more competitive since people attend the stadiums more,” he concluded.
